We are Looking for The Clinical Operations Manager will provide administrative oversight and assistance in the development, organization, implementation, and evaluation of operations within our Primary Care clinics. This role focuses on ensuring compliance with accepted practices and procedures to optimize patient care delivery within a managed care and value-based framework. Duties/Responsibilities Manages the daily operations of a Primary Care department, including forecasting and ensuring adequate staffing, taking departmental calls, planning for continuity of care, and providing direct patient care as needed. Provide leadership and direction to the clinical team, including medical assistants, nurses, and other healthcare professionals. Coordinate and supervise the day-to-day activities of the department, ensuring smooth operations and optimal patient care. Develop and implement staffing plans to ensure adequate coverage and appropriate skill mix, aligning with value-based care objectives. Set performance expectations for staff members and provide ongoing feedback and coaching to foster professional development and excellence in patient care. Conduct performance evaluations and address performance issues promptly and constructively. Monitor and evaluate the quality of patient care and clinical practices; develop and implement quality improvement initiatives to enhance patient outcomes and ensure compliance with regulatory standards and best practices. Foster effective communication and collaboration among interdisciplinary teams, including physicians, medical assistants, nurses, allied health professionals, and administrative staff. Assigns tasks and projects to clinic personnel and monitors their progress and performance. Collaborates with the compliance team to ensure that the clinic operates in compliance with federal and state regulations. This includes adhering to regulations related to patient privacy (HIPAA), workplace safety (OSHA), laboratory standards (CLIA), and reimbursement programs (Medicare, Medicaid). Conducts/organizes regular staff meetings to facilitate communication, share updates, and address any issues or concerns.
